Market Overview:
The global digital pupillometer market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 5.5% during the forecast period from 2018 to 2030. The growth in this market can be attributed to the increasing demand for digital pupillometers in hospitals and clinics across the globe. Additionally, factors such as technological advancements and rising awareness about eye health are also contributing to the growth of this market. On the basis of type, the global digital pupillometer market can be segmented into fixed type and mobile type. The fixed type segment is expected to account for a larger share of this market than the mobile type segment during the forecast period from 2018 to 2030. This can be attributed to factors such as lower cost and easy installation of fixed types compared with mobile types. On the basis of application, hospitals are expected to account for a larger share of this market than clinics duringthe forecast period from 2018to2030 .
Product Definition:
A digital pupillometer is a device that measures the size of a person's pupil. It is used to help diagnose conditions such as glaucoma and to monitor the effects of medications.
